Privacy Policy

Last updated: April 21, 2025

This Privacy Policy explains how the AccessTime Discord Bot (the "Bot") handles personal information. By using the Bot, you consent to the practices described below.

1. What Data We Collect

When using the AccessTime Discord Bot, we collect and store the following data:

Server-Level Data (when an admin sets up the bot)

- Discord Server ID
- AccessTime Project ID and Chain ID
- Subscriber Role ID
- Signature used for verification
- Nonce (used for signature verification)
- Last Sync Timestamp

User-Level Data (when a user links their wallet)

- Discord User ID
- Wallet Address
- Nonce (used for signature verification)

Subscription Data

- Subscription Status (e.g., active, expired)
- Subscription Expiration Timestamp

We do not collect any personal messages, emails, or private wallet keys.

2. How We Use Data

We use the data collected solely for the purpose of managing Discord role access based on AccessTime subscriptions. Specifically, we use it to:

- Verify a Discord server is owned by the project admin
- Sync users’ wallet-based access to a Discord role
- Track and update subscription status and expiry
- Revoke roles when subscriptions expire or wallets are unlinked

No data is sold, shared with third parties, or used for tracking or analytics purposes.
